Rob, sorry, but didn't find time to commenting this thread before before. robert_weir@us.ibm.com wrote: > I have the python script working now to migrate comments from the > office-comment list into JIRA. Mary set up a sandbox project for me to > experiment in and you can see the results there: > > http://tools.oasis-open.org/issues/secure/IssueNavigator.jspa?reset=true&mode=hide&pid=10028 > > What I have done is: > > JIRA summary = "Public Comment: " + original comment subject line > JIRA data = current date (unfortunately there is no ability to set the > JIRA data back to the original date) I guess this is not a feature of any bug tracker because it would allow corrupting the database to some extend. > JIRA reporter = me (again, JIRA does not allow me to set it to the name of > the original comment author) I see three ways to resolve this: 1) JIRA summary = "Public Comment: " + *Original Comment Author* + original comment subject line 2) Adding a custom field if possible. 3) Adding this information as header of the description, as you in fact did as far as I have been observing.
